Suffolk County, Massachusetts Population by Race & Ethnicity
| Race / Ethnicity | Population | Percentage |
|---|---|---|
| White (Non-Hispanic) | 342,378 | 43.6% |
| Hispanic or Latino | 182,283 | 23.2% |
| Black / African American | 134,542 | 17.1% |
| Asian | 71,965 | 9.2% |
| Two or More Races | 44,270 | 5.6% |
| Other Race | 8,387 | 1.1% |
| Native American | 979 | 0.1% |
| Pacific Islander | 317 | 0.0% |
